Quote:
Originally Posted by nunusguy View Post
Take the best prospect in the DT, Oline, & CB categories over Weatherspoon even if the Mizzou backer is a couple clicks higher in the Texans overall BPA ratings. Each of those 3 areas are both significantly higher need positions & of higher positional value than another LB, which is already our strongest defensive group with DeMeco & Cushing.
I'd take Dan Williams at #20, but I'm not in any hurry to grab Odrick or Brian Price either. The quick twitch 3-Tech with 1st round grades like Travis Johnson and Amobe Okoye have made me shy away from that. I also like Tyson Alualu just as well.

I've already mentioned that I'm not thrilled with the CB prospects with "1st round" grades. The way our needs line up and the way the mock drafts are falling in line, we are in the trade down zone.

Don't worry too much about the Texans drafting Sean Weatherspoon. I'm sure they won't, I like him to much for that to happen. He reminds me of Karlos Dansby who is much like having another SS on the field. Did you see him cover Dexter McCluster in the Senior Bowl?
